Tragedy on Hillingdon Hill: Woman Dies as BMW M5 Overturns

Police raced to Hillingdon Hill, Uxbridge, at 9.21am on Saturday, 13 November after reports of a silver BMW M5 flipped on its roof.

Passenger Dies at Scene, Driver Hospitalised

The 42-year-old woman passenger was sadly pronounced dead at the scene. Her family have been informed. The 34-year-old driver was rushed to a central London hospital. Thankfully, his injuries are not believed to be life-threatening.

Investigation Underway, Police Seek Witnesses

Officers believe the BMW may have hit railings before overturning. No arrests have been made so far as police probe the cause.
